Normand Briere
2019-08-12 b1d79b74514041a059b454a9f6fc3970773c0cb8
Biparam.java
....@@ -16,7 +16,7 @@
1616 CreateMaterial();
1717 }
1818
19
- void DrawNode(CameraPane display, Object3D /*Composite*/ root, boolean selected)
19
+ void DrawNode(iCameraPane display, Object3D /*Composite*/ root, boolean selected)
2020 {
2121 //System.out.println("#vertices = " + bRep.VertexCount());
2222 if(false)
....@@ -98,6 +98,11 @@
9898 // recalculate();
9999 }
100100
101
+ double uStretch()
102
+ {
103
+ return 1;
104
+ }
105
+
101106 void recalculate()
102107 {
103108 //System.out.println("BREP TRIMMED? 3 " + bRep.trimmed);
....@@ -115,7 +120,7 @@
115120 int p = iu * (vDivs + 1) + iv;
116121 if (touched)
117122 {
118
- vert.s = u;
123
+ vert.s = u * uStretch();
119124 vert.t = v;
120125 }
121126 else